Show The Student CourtEstablished April 19, 1909, for the trial of such students as did not assist in white-washing the "U."NDIGNATION against recalcitrants ran high. One Bogart was tried and executed by lynch law. The proceedings of the Court may be summed up in a few quotations taken from the Court Records.Bailiff Perry: "Hear ye! Hear ye! Hear ye! The Student Court of the University of Utah is now in session!"Prosecuting Attorney R. W. Young: "Your Honor, I object to the question as impertinent, irrelevant, and not pertaining to the case."Judge Watson: "Sustained." Foreman of the Jury: "May it please the Court, we find the defendant guilty in the first degree and recommend the extreme penalty."Judge Edward Watson: "Mr. --------, you have been found guilty in thefirst degree of absenting yourself from the "U" on the 16th day of this month, and I now fine you the sum of one dollar, in default whereof your hair will be cut by order of this Court."Bailiff Perry: "Hear ye!
